    /// <summary>
    /// GetPropertyStoreFlags.  GPS_*.
    /// </summary>
    /// <remarks>
    /// These are new for Vista, but are used in downlevel components
    /// </remarks>
    internal enum GPS
    {
        // If no flags are specified (GPS_DEFAULT), a read-only property store is returned that includes properties for the file or item.
        // In the case that the shell item is a file, the property store contains:
        //     1. properties about the file from the file system
        //     2. properties from the file itself provided by the file's property handler, unless that file is offline,
        //         see GPS_OPENSLOWITEM
        //     3. if requested by the file's property handler and supported by the file system, properties stored in the
        //     alternate property store.
        //
        // Non-file shell items should return a similar read-only store
        //
        // Specifying other GPS_ flags modifies the store that is returned
        DEFAULT = 0x00000000,
        HANDLERPROPERTIESONLY = 0x00000001,   // only include properties directly from the file's property handler
        READWRITE = 0x00000002,   // Writable stores will only include handler properties
        TEMPORARY = 0x00000004,   // A read/write store that only holds properties for the lifetime of the IShellItem object
        FASTPROPERTIESONLY = 0x00000008,   // do not include any properties from the file's property handler (because the file's property handler will hit the disk)
        OPENSLOWITEM = 0x00000010,   // include properties from a file's property handler, even if it means retrieving the file from offline storage.
        DELAYCREATION = 0x00000020,   // delay the creation of the file's property handler until those properties are read, written, or enumerated
        BESTEFFORT = 0x00000040,   // For readonly stores, succeed and return all available properties, even if one or more sources of properties fails. Not valid with GPS_READWRITE.
        NO_OPLOCK = 0x00000080,   // some data sources protect the read property store with an oplock, this disables that
        MASK_VALID = 0x000000FF,
    }

    // IShellFolder::GetAttributesOf flags
    [Flags]
    internal enum SFGAO : uint
    {
        /// <summary>Objects can be copied</summary>
        /// <remarks>DROPEFFECT_COPY</remarks>
        CANCOPY = 0x1,
        /// <summary>Objects can be moved</summary>
        /// <remarks>DROPEFFECT_MOVE</remarks>
        CANMOVE = 0x2,
        /// <summary>Objects can be linked</summary>
        /// <remarks>
        /// DROPEFFECT_LINK.
        /// 
        /// If this bit is set on an item in the shell folder, a
        /// 'Create Shortcut' menu item will be added to the File
        /// menu and context menus for the item.  If the user selects
        /// that command, your IContextMenu::InvokeCommand() will be called
        /// with 'link'.
        /// That flag will also be used to determine if 'Create Shortcut'
        /// should be added when the item in your folder is dragged to another
        /// folder.
        /// </remarks>
        CANLINK = 0x4,
        /// <summary>supports BindToObject(IID_IStorage)</summary>
        STORAGE = 0x00000008,
        /// <summary>Objects can be renamed</summary>
        CANRENAME = 0x00000010,
        /// <summary>Objects can be deleted</summary>
        CANDELETE = 0x00000020,
        /// <summary>Objects have property sheets</summary>
        HASPROPSHEET = 0x00000040,

        // unused = 0x00000080,

        /// <summary>Objects are drop target</summary>
        DROPTARGET = 0x00000100,
        CAPABILITYMASK = 0x00000177,
        // unused = 0x00000200,
        // unused = 0x00000400,
        // unused = 0x00000800,
        // unused = 0x00001000,
        /// <summary>Object is encrypted (use alt color)</summary>
        ENCRYPTED = 0x00002000,
        /// <summary>'Slow' object</summary>
        ISSLOW = 0x00004000,
        /// <summary>Ghosted icon</summary>
        GHOSTED = 0x00008000,
        /// <summary>Shortcut (link)</summary>
        LINK = 0x00010000,
        /// <summary>Shared</summary>
        SHARE = 0x00020000,
        /// <summary>Read-only</summary>
        READONLY = 0x00040000,
        /// <summary> Hidden object</summary>
        HIDDEN = 0x00080000,
        DISPLAYATTRMASK = 0x000FC000,
        /// <summary> May contain children with SFGAO_FILESYSTEM</summary>
        FILESYSANCESTOR = 0x10000000,
        /// <summary>Support BindToObject(IID_IShellFolder)</summary>
        FOLDER = 0x20000000,
        /// <summary>Is a win32 file system object (file/folder/root)</summary>
        FILESYSTEM = 0x40000000,
        /// <summary>May contain children with SFGAO_FOLDER (may be slow)</summary>
        HASSUBFOLDER = 0x80000000,
        CONTENTSMASK = 0x80000000,
        /// <summary>Invalidate cached information (may be slow)</summary>
        VALIDATE = 0x01000000,
        /// <summary>Is this removeable media?</summary>
        REMOVABLE = 0x02000000,
        /// <summary> Object is compressed (use alt color)</summary>
        COMPRESSED = 0x04000000,
        /// <summary>Supports IShellFolder, but only implements CreateViewObject() (non-folder view)</summary>
        BROWSABLE = 0x08000000,
        /// <summary>Is a non-enumerated object (should be hidden)</summary>
        NONENUMERATED = 0x00100000,
        /// <summary>Should show bold in explorer tree</summary>
        NEWCONTENT = 0x00200000,
        /// <summary>Obsolete</summary>
        CANMONIKER = 0x00400000,
        /// <summary>Obsolete</summary>
        HASSTORAGE = 0x00400000,
        /// <summary>Supports BindToObject(IID_IStream)</summary>
        STREAM = 0x00400000,
        /// <summary>May contain children with SFGAO_STORAGE or SFGAO_STREAM</summary>
        STORAGEANCESTOR = 0x00800000,
        /// <summary>For determining storage capabilities, ie for open/save semantics</summary>
        STORAGECAPMASK = 0x70C50008,
        /// <summary>
        /// Attributes that are masked out for PKEY_SFGAOFlags because they are considered
        /// to cause slow calculations or lack context
        /// (SFGAO_VALIDATE | SFGAO_ISSLOW | SFGAO_HASSUBFOLDER and others)
        /// </summary>
        PKEYSFGAOMASK = 0x81044000,
    }

    internal interface IShellFolder
    {
        void ParseDisplayName(
            [In] IntPtr hwnd,
            [In] IBindCtx pbc,
            [In, M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.LPWStr)] string pszDisplayName,
            [In, Out] ref int pchEaten,
            [Out] out IntPtr ppidl,
            [In, Out] ref uint pdwAttributes);

        IEnumIDList EnumObjects(
            [In] IntPtr hwnd,
            [In] SHCONTF grfFlags);

        // returns an instance of a sub-folder which is specified by the IDList (pidl).
        // IShellFolder or derived interfaces
        [return: M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.Interface)]
        object BindToObject(
            [In] IntPtr pidl,
            [In] IBindCtx pbc,
            [In] ref Guid riid);

        // produces the same result as BindToObject()
        [return: M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.Interface)]
        object BindToStorage([In] IntPtr pidl, [In] IBindCtx pbc, [In] ref Guid riid);

        // compares two IDLists and returns the result. The shell
        // explorer always passes 0 as lParam, which indicates 'sort by name'.
        // It should return 0 (as CODE of the scode), if two id indicates the
        // same object; negative value if pidl1 should be placed before pidl2;
        // positive value if pidl2 should be placed before pidl1.
        // use the macro ResultFromShort() to extract the result comparison
        // it deals with the casting and type conversion issues for you
        [PreserveSig]
        HRESULT CompareIDs([In] IntPtr lParam, [In] IntPtr pidl1, [In] IntPtr pidl2);

        // creates a view object of the folder itself. The view
        // object is a difference instance from the shell folder object.
        // 'hwndOwner' can be used  as the owner window of its dialog box or
        // menu during the lifetime of the view object.
        // This member function should always create a new
        // instance which has only one reference count. The explorer may create
        // more than one instances of view object from one shell folder object
        // and treat them as separate instances.
        // returns IShellView derived interface
        [return: M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.Interface)]
        object CreateViewObject([In] IntPtr hwndOwner, [In] ref Guid riid);

        // returns the attributes of specified objects in that
        // folder. 'cidl' and 'apidl' specifies objects. 'apidl' contains only
        // simple IDLists. The explorer initializes *prgfInOut with a set of
        // flags to be evaluated. The shell folder may optimize the operation
        // by not returning unspecified flags.
        void GetAttributesOf(
            [In] uint cidl,
            [In] IntPtr apidl,
            [In, Out] ref SFGAO rgfInOut);

        // creates a UI object to be used for specified objects.
        // The shell explorer passes either IID_IDataObject (for transfer operation)
        // or IID_IContextMenu (for context menu operation) as riid
        // and many other interfaces
        [return: M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.Interface)]
        object GetUIObjectOf(
            [In] IntPtr hwndOwner,
            [In] uint cidl,
            [In, M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.LPArray, ArraySubType = UnmanagedType.SysInt, SizeParamIndex = 2)] IntPtr apidl,
            [In] ref Guid riid,
            [In, Out] ref uint rgfReserved);

        // returns the display name of the specified object.
        // If the ID contains the display name (in the locale character set),
        // it returns the offset to the name. Otherwise, it returns a pointer
        // to the display name string (UNICODE), which is allocated by the
        // task allocator, or fills in a buffer.
        // use the helper APIS StrRetToStr() or StrRetToBuf() to deal with the different
        // forms of the STRRET structure
        void GetDisplayNameOf([In] IntPtr pidl, [In] SHGDN uFlags, [Out] out IntPtr pName);

        // sets the display name of the specified object.
        // If it changes the ID as well, it returns the new ID which is
        // alocated by the task allocator.
        void SetNameOf([In] IntPtr hwnd,
            [In] IntPtr pidl,
            [In, MarshalAs(UnmanagedType.LPWStr)] string pszName,
            [In] SHGDN uFlags,
            [Out] out IntPtr ppidlOut);
    }
